AI Summarizers vs. Human Experts: A Comparison in Medical Writing

Understanding the Role of AI in Medical Writing

In recent years, the pharmaceutical industry has witnessed a significant transformation with the integration of artificial intelligence (AI) technologies. One of the most promising applications of AI in this sector is the development of AI summarizers, which are designed to streamline the process of medical writing. These tools aim to enhance efficiency, accuracy, and consistency in the creation of medical documents, such as clinical study reports, regulatory submissions, and scientific publications.

The Advantages of AI Summarizers

Efficiency and Speed

AI summarizers can process vast amounts of data in a fraction of the time it would take a human expert. For instance, tools like IBM Watson and Google Cloud Natural Language can analyze clinical trial data and generate concise summaries almost instantaneously. This rapid processing capability is particularly beneficial in fast-paced environments where timely information dissemination is critical.

Consistency and Standardization

AI tools are programmed to follow specific guidelines and formats, ensuring that the language used in medical writing remains consistent across different documents. This standardization is crucial for regulatory compliance and helps maintain the integrity of scientific communication. Tools such as QuillBot and SummarizeBot can assist in maintaining a uniform tone and style, reducing the likelihood of human error.

Data-Driven Insights

AI summarizers can leverage large datasets to identify trends and insights that may not be immediately apparent to human writers. By utilizing machine learning algorithms, these tools can uncover correlations and patterns in clinical data, providing valuable context for medical writing. For example, SciSpacy can analyze scientific literature to extract relevant information and summarize findings, enhancing the depth of content produced.

Limitations of AI Summarizers

Lack of Nuanced Understanding

While AI summarizers excel in processing data, they often lack the nuanced understanding that human experts bring to medical writing. Complex medical concepts, ethical considerations, and the subtleties of patient experiences require a level of empathy and critical thinking that AI currently cannot replicate. For example, a human writer can interpret the implications of trial results in a way that resonates with a target audience, something that AI may struggle to achieve.

Contextual Awareness

AI tools may not always grasp the broader context surrounding a medical topic. Human experts possess the ability to understand the implications of emerging research and how it fits into the current landscape of medical knowledge. This contextual awareness is essential for producing high-quality medical writing that accurately reflects the state of the field.

Integrating AI Summarizers with Human Expertise

A Collaborative Approach

The most effective strategy for pharmaceutical companies may not be to choose between AI summarizers and human experts but rather to integrate both. By leveraging AI tools for initial data processing and summarization, human writers can focus on refining the content, adding insights, and ensuring that the final product meets the necessary standards of quality and accuracy.
